The Current State of the Spyro Remaster Rumors

Last month, we discussed the rumors about a remastered Spyro the Dragon trilogy, and how it looked likely to be true.


Now, a few more interesting things have happened.


First, IGN received a purple egg with a note that read “Something’s about to hatch. -Falcon McBob”


One of the things we talked about last month was how the official @SpyroTheDragon Twitter account had changed its name to “Falcon McBob.” Of course, anyone could have sent that package and used that name, but there’s more.


Shortly after the egg delivery, fans reported that the Spyro the Dragon domain name had switched from AWS to Akami, which Activision frequently uses.


And now, the official Crash Bandicoot Twitter account is following @SpyroTheDragon.


Update: The @SpyroTheDragon account has unprotected its Tweets and tweeted to the Crash Bandicoot account.
